  • The California storm of January 1862
  • Anomalie pluviométrique ; California ; Crue ; Cyclone ; Date 1862 ; Etats-Unis ; Géographie historique ; Orage ; Précipitation ; Température
  • California ; Cyclone ; Flood ; Historical geography ; Precipitation ; Rain anomaly ; Rainstorm ; Temperature ; United States of America
  • The greatest storm in the written history of California struck the region in the winter of 1861-1862. This unusual weather persisted for some 45 days as a series of middle-latitudes cyclones made landfall along the California coast

  • Habitat islands : feral parrots in southern California
  • Biogéographie ; California ; Etats-Unis ; Habitat ; Perroquet ; Végétation ; Zoogéographie
  • Biogeography ; California ; Habitat;Settlement ; United States ; Vegetation ; Zoogeography
  • At least eight species of parrots, most of them native to South America, have naturalized in southern California suburbs where they feed mainly on fruits and seeds from introduced ornemental plants. Their colonization potential is still unclear

  • Incidental aquaculture in California's rice paddies : red swamp crawfish
  • Aquaculture ; California ; Consommation ; Crustacé ; Ecrevisse ; Espèce invasive ; Etats-Unis ; Marché local ; Pêche ; Restauration ; Riziculture
  • Aquaculture ; California ; Consumption ; Crustacea ; Fishing ; Invasive species ; Local market ; Restaurant trade ; Rice cultivation ; United States of America
  • Acuicultura ; California ; Consumo ; Crustáceo ; Cultivo de arroz ; Estados Unidos ; Mercado local ; Pesca ; Restauración
  • Introduction of the red swamp crawfish, Procambarus clarkii, into California and its diffusion throughout northern California's rice paddies created the conditions for an incidental aquaculture economy in a landscape devoted to irrigated grain
